Wind repowering—replacing older turbines with modern, more efficient models—is emerging as a strategic opportunity for the renewable energy sector. Industry experts suggest this approach could significantly boost capacity and extend project lifespans without requiring new land or grid connections, supported by favorable policy frameworks in key markets.

Wind repowering refers to the process of decommissioning aged wind turbines and installing fewer, but more powerful, newer units on existing sites. According to recent market analysis, the global installed wind fleet includes a substantial number of turbines that have been operating for 15 to 20 years or more, approaching the end of their initial design life. In the United States, the Production Tax Credit (PTC) and Inflation Reduction Act provisions provide incentives for repowering, while in Europe, permit streamlining and capacity auctions increasingly recognize repowering as a fast-track option to achieve renewable targets. Industry data indicates that repowering can increase energy production by 50% to 150% at the same location, while reducing operational and maintenance costs due to modern reliability and digital controls. Several large-scale repowering projects have been announced recently in the U.S. and European markets, often involving turbine manufacturers such as Vestas, Siemens Gamesa, and GE Renewable Energy. Developers are evaluating the economic trade-offs between decommissioning and repowering, especially given rising turbine prices and supply chain constraints. Key takeaways from the repowering trend include the potential to add significant renewable capacity without acquiring new land—a major hurdle in many regions. Market participants note that repowering could reduce project development timelines by 40% to 60% compared to greenfield sites, partly due to existing grid interconnection and road access. Additionally, repowered projects typically face fewer permitting hurdles and community opposition. From an environmental perspective, repowering may prolong the use of established wind farms while replacing older, less efficient turbines with taller rotors and advanced blade designs that capture more wind at lower speeds. This could also improve the visual impact by reducing the number of turbines on a site. The labor market may benefit as repowering requires skilled technicians for decommissioning and reinstallation, supporting jobs in rural areas. From an investment perspective, the repowering segment could offer a growth avenue for turbine suppliers and project operators, though it remains subject to policy continuity and electricity price dynamics. Investors may view repowering as a lower-risk alternative to new projects, given existing infrastructure and proven wind resources. However, supply chain bottlenecks for key components like blades and gearboxes, as well as fluctuations in raw material costs, could affect project economics. Analysts caution that repowering decisions depend heavily on tariff structures, contract prices, and the availability of tax incentives. While the potential for increased energy yields is well-documented, each site requires careful technical and financial evaluation. Overall, the shift toward repowering signals a maturing wind industry that is seeking to maximize value from existing assets, but should not be interpreted as a guaranteed return for any specific market participant.
